Calculation of asynchronous traction motor start-up characteristics by FEM method

International Symposium on Power Electronics Power Electronics, Electrical Drives, Automation and Motion, 2012
2D and 3D calculation of squirrel-cage traction motor start-up characteristics at rated voltage and frequency have been performed by using a numerical FEM based program. From the equivalent circuit parameters, which are obtained by analytical calculation, a simulation of a start-up using an analytical dynamic model was performed.

Reducing the vibration of bearing units of electric vehicle asynchronous traction motors

Journal of Vibration and Control, 2020
The impact of the accuracy class of bearings, rotational speed, load, clearances, and fits on the vibration levels of electric motor bearing units is investigated. The temperature effect on the performance of a traction asynchronous motor

Russian Electrical Engineering, 2011
The faults and damages of the asynchronous motors currently used in the traction rolling stock are reviewed. It is shown that a significant number of failures in operation are due to the excessive temperature in the stator coil and how it affects the mechanical characteristics and the traction performance of the asynchronous motor windings.
